The Vito Transporter comes with an impressive array of powertrain options to suit any business requirement. From traditional diesel engines to electric powertrains, Mercedes-Benz ensures maximum efficiency and performance. Diesel options range from 102 to 237 horsepower, offering both manual and automatic transmission systems, while the electric models provide impressive efficiency with up to 313 km of range on a single charge.
The interior of the Vito Transporter has been meticulously designed to offer functionality without sacrificing comfort. Depending on the model, it accommodates between two to five seats, providing ample room for passengers and cargo alike. With a maximum load capacity of up to 1000 kg, the Vito is as capable of transporting heavy goods as it is of carrying a full crew.
With innovation at its core, the Vito Transporter is equipped with cutting-edge technology to enhance both driver experience and safety. The model offers a suite of advanced safety features including active brake assist, attention assist, and crosswind assist, ensuring every journey is as safe as it is smooth. Additionally, the optional MBUX multimedia system brings an intuitive touch interface and voice control to the driving experience.
The Vito Transporter showcases Mercedes-Benz's commitment to sustainability through fuel-efficient engines and its all-electric offerings. Diesel variants offer CO2 emissions efficiency ranging from 178 to 206 g/km, while the electric Vito model eliminates tailpipe emissions entirely. This drives not only eco-friendly business practices but also cost savings over time with reduced fuel consumption.

At the heart of the Toyota Mirai is its groundbreaking hydrogen fuel cell system. Unlike conventional internal combustion engines, the Mirai uses a fuel cell stack to generate electricity through the chemical reaction between hydrogen and oxygen. This process not only powers the car with zero emissions—producing only water vapour as a byproduct—but also delivers a smooth and silent drive.
The Toyota Mirai is designed with performance in mind. It boasts a power output of 182 PS (134 kW) and delivers a robust 300 Nm of torque, allowing it to accelerate from 0 to 100 km/h in just 9.2 seconds. While its top speed is a respectable 175 km/h, it's the Mirai's impressive range that really stands out. The vehicle can travel up to 650 km on a single hydrogen fill-up, making it a practical choice for long-distance travel.
Designed as a saloon, the Toyota Mirai combines aesthetic appeal with comfort. Its dimensions—4975 mm in length, 1885 mm in width, and 1470 mm in height—provide a spacious interior for five passengers. The design is sleek and modern, reflecting its advanced engineering. The boot offers 300 litres of storage, suitable for everyday needs.
